
Ceramic sandwich tray with black transferware decoration titled 'Memory Lane' by Royal Tudor Ware
History
Royal Tudor Ware was a brand produced by Barker Brothers Ltd in Staffordshire, England, from the early 20th century through the 1960s. The 'Memory Lane' pattern features romantic English countryside scenes rendered in black transferware, a decorative technique popular in British pottery since the 18th century. This particular pattern depicts idyllic rural landscapes with cottages, trees, and pastoral settings, characteristic of mid-20th century nostalgic designs.
